Dani Kahil
Dani Kahil’s mission is to help individuals achieve a shared understanding of requirements, leading to second to none Solution Envisioning when implementing solutions using the Power Platform or Microsoft Dynamics 365.
In Dani’s experience, having a shared understanding of requirements will have a significant cost and efficiency benefit and will help you avoid miscommunication, stress and rework down the track of your project.
